3. Is a broken garage door spring dangerous?

Yes. Garage door springs are under high tension and can cause serious injury if handled incorrectly. Broken springs should always be repaired or replaced by trained technicians.

4. Can I use my garage door with a broken spring?

No. Operating a garage door with a broken spring can damage the opener and cause the door to suddenly drop. It’s best to stop using the door and schedule a repair immediately.

5. What causes garage door cables to snap?

Garage door cables can snap due to wear, rust, improper tension, or lack of maintenance. Regular inspections help prevent sudden failures.

6. Why is my garage door making loud noises?

Noises usually come from worn rollers, loose hardware, dry hinges, or misaligned tracks. Routine maintenance and proper lubrication can reduce noise and extend the door’s lifespan.

7. How long do garage door springs last?

Most standard garage door springs last several years depending on usage and maintenance. Frequent daily use can shorten their lifespan.

13. Why did my garage door come off track?

A garage door can come off track due to impact, worn rollers, or cable issues. This is a safety concern and should be fixed immediately.
